Job Description
NV Energy is offering a Student Intern - Energy Analyst position in Reno, NV, for full-time students studying related fields. The internship provides practical experience in the energy industry, focusing on load research and regulatory support. Candidates should be self-starters with strong communication skills. The role requires a commitment of 12-20 hours per week during the school year and up to 40 hours in the summer, with compensation ranging from $18.00 to $22.50 per hour.

Key Roles & Responsibilities:
• Assist in creating and maintaining models to describe and analyze historical and forecast usage date in support of regulatory filings made with the Public Utilities Commission of Nevada.
• Works as part of a team to complete load research project deliverables for internal and external stakeholder requests.
• Participate in special projects and regulatory team assignments as requested.
• Comply with safety policy and procedures to ensure a safe working environment.
• Other duties may be assigned
